Personality:

Dogo is a sweet, innocent, playful jackal pup who seemingly has a knack for getting into trouble.

At least, that's how he appears on the outside. Underneath that sweet face and wagging tail is a whole lot of deception and trickery. Dogo appears innocent on the outside, but it's usually to fool others into getting what he wants. When the Lion Guard rescues Dogo from a hyena attack in the Outlands, they're quickly won over by Dogo's childlike innocence and eagerness to visit the Pride Lands so that he can feel safe. When they ask about his family, he sadly tells them that he's all alone. They hesitantly agree to take him with them since Dogo is just one jackal pup. Dogo lets out a joyful yipping sound, a signal meant for the rest of his jackal family to follow him into the Pridelands.

Once Dogo is dropped off by the Lion Guard, and the rest of his family meet up with him in the Pridelands, they start to show their true nature - as thieves. Dogo's family lives by the rule of charming animals with their sweet, kind nature, and then taking advantage of them. Either by eating them or taking their things. Dogo is no different, behaving like a sweet, naive child in order to trick other animals. For example, while trying to chase a baby zebra with his sister, he tries to trick the zebra into thinking they're going to play a friendly game of tag, so that he and his sister can corner the zebra and eat him.

While Dogo's loyalty is strictly to his family, he has an especially strong desire to please his mother and make her proud. He does what she asks without questioning it too much or showing much resistance, even if what they're doing is clearly wrong. He seeks out her approval, such as when he tells her that he "really fooled the Lion Guard" when the Lion Guard brings Dogo into the Pridelands, as if he's waiting for her praise of him. Most of Dogo's deceit and trickery isn't usually to benefit himself, but to benefit the rest of his family. Such as sneaking them into the Pridelands, or to successfully hunt down a zebra with the technique his mother taught him.

While Dogo's obedience to his mom always comes first, he's surprisingly not much of a rule-breaker. He tends to be more of a follower than a leader, going along with whatever he's told to do without much question. When the Lion Guard leave him on a hilltop, Dogo stays in that spot. And when his mother questions why he's just sitting on a hill, Dogo tells her the Lion Guard told him he could stay there. He doesn't show much desire to take charge himself, or make his own decisions.

Despite the fake act that Dogo puts on, he still lets his real emotions get the better of him. When his tail gets stomped on, his immediate reaction is to turn and growl at the offending animal. His mother is quick to correct him, and tells him that he should try gaining their trust instead. And even with his mother corrects him, he still pouts when she stops him from going after the animal that stepped on him. When the baby zebra he was chasing starts to question the game of "tag" that they're playing, Dogo drops the friendly act and tells the zebra that it's "the last game he'll ever play". As much as he tries to put on a fake personality, Dogo is still an impulsive child who hasn't quite mastered the jackal family's technique of "fake niceness".
